幫助中心 | 我的帳號 | 關於我們

資料庫可靠性工程(資料庫系統設計與運維指南)/圖靈程序設計叢書

  • 作者:(美)萊恩·坎貝爾//夏麗蒂·梅傑斯|責編:岳新欣|譯者:張海深//夏夢禹//林建桂
  • 出版社:人民郵電
  • ISBN:9787115548863
  • 出版日期:2020/11/01
  • 裝幀:平裝
  • 頁數:194
人民幣:RMB 89 元      售價:
放入購物車
加入收藏夾

內容大鋼
    數據是當今企業的寶貴資產,設計、構建並維護數據存儲的重要性不言而喻,而技術的快速迭代給資料庫可靠性帶來了更多挑戰,也向資料庫管理員提出了更高要求。本書從可靠性這一視角就資料庫的構建和運維展開細緻討論。全書內容分為兩大部分:前一部分介紹運維基礎知識,包括行為準則、服務等級管理、風險管理和運維可見性;后一部分深入研究數據本身,包括基礎設施、備份和恢復、安全、存儲和複製、架構等。

作者介紹
(美)萊恩·坎貝爾//夏麗蒂·梅傑斯|責編:岳新欣|譯者:張海深//夏夢禹//林建桂

目錄

前言
第1章  資料庫可靠性工程介紹
  1.1  資料庫可靠性工程師的指導原則
    1.1.1  保護數據
    1.1.2  大量自助服務
    1.1.3  消除瑣事
    1.1.4  資料庫並不特殊
    1.1.5  消除軟體和運維之間的障礙
  1.2  運維核心概述
  1.3  需求層次
    1.3.1  生存和安全
    1.3.2  愛和歸屬感
    1.3.3  尊重
    1.3.4  自我實現
  1.4  小結
第2章  服務等級管理
  2.1  為何需要SLO
  2.2  服務等級指標
    2.2.1  延時
    2.2.2  可用性
    2.2.3  吞吐量
    2.2.4  持久性
    2.2.5  成本或效率
  2.3  定義服務目標
    2.3.1  延時指標
    2.3.2  可用性指標
    2.3.3  吞吐量指標
  2.4  SLO的監控和報告
    2.4.1  可用性監控
    2.4.2  延時監控
    2.4.3  吞吐量監控
    2.4.4  監控成本和效率
  2.5  小結
第3章  風險管理
  3.1  風險考量因素
    3.1.1  未知因素和複雜性
    3.1.2  可用資源
    3.1.3  人為因素
    3.1.4  團隊因素
  3.2  可以做什麼
  3.3  不可以做什麼
  3.4  工作流程:初始版本
    3.4.1  服務風險評估
    3.4.2  架構清單
    3.4.3  優先順序
    3.4.4  風險控制和決策制定
  3.5  持續迭代
  3.6  小結
第4章  操作可見性

  4.1  操作可見性的新規則
    4.1.1  把操作可見性視為商業智能系統
    4.1.2  分散式易失環境成為趨勢
    4.1.3  高頻存儲關鍵度量值
    4.1.4  保持架構簡潔
  4.2  操作可見性框架
  4.3  數據輸入
    4.3.1  遙測/度量值
    4.3.2  事件
    4.3.3  日誌
  4.4  數據輸出
  4.5  監控的初始版本
    4.5.1  數據安全嗎
    4.5.2  服務運行正常嗎
    4.5.3  用戶受影響了嗎
  4.6  度量應用程序
    4.6.1  分散式追蹤
    4.6.2  事件與日誌
  4.7  度量伺服器或實例
  4.8  度量數據存儲
  4.9  數據存儲連接層
    4.9.1  利用率
    4.9.2  飽和度
    4.9.3  錯誤
  4.10  資料庫內部可見性
    4.10.1  吞吐量和延時度量值
    4.10.2  提交、重做和日誌
    4.10.3  複製狀態
    4.10.4  內存結構
    4.10.5  鎖與併發
  4.11  資料庫對象
  4.12  資料庫查詢
  4.13  資料庫報警和事件
  4.14  小結
第5章  基礎設施工程
  5.1  主機
    5.1.1  物理伺服器
    5.1.2  系統或內核的運維
    5.1.3  存儲區域網路
    5.1.4  物理伺服器的優點
    5.1.5  物理伺服器的缺點
  5.2  虛擬化
    5.2.1  虛擬機管理程序
    5.2.2  併發
    5.2.3  存儲
    5.2.4  用例
  5.3  容器
  5.4  DaaS
    5.4.1  DaaS面臨的挑戰
    5.4.2  資料庫可靠性工程師與DaaS

  5.5  小結
第6章  基礎設施管理
  6.1  版本控制
  6.2  配置定義
  6.3  基於配置的構建
  6.4  維護配置
  6.5  基礎設施定義和編排
    6.5.1  單一基礎設施定義
    6.5.2  垂直拆分
    6.5.3  分層(水平定義)
  6.6  驗收測試和合規性
  6.7  服務目錄
  6.8  完成拼圖
  6.9  開發環境
  6.10  小結
第7章  備份和恢復
  7.1  核心概念
    7.1.1  物理與邏輯
    7.1.2  在線與離線
    7.1.3  全量、增量和差量
  7.2  恢復的考量
  7.3  恢復場景
    7.3.1  計劃內的恢復場景
    7.3.2  計劃外的場景
    7.3.3  場景的範圍
    7.3.4  不同場景的影響
  7.4  恢復策略分解
    7.4.1  策略第1步:檢測
    7.4.2  策略第2步:分層存儲
    7.4.3  策略第3步:多樣的工具集
    7.4.4  策略第4步:測試
  7.5  既定恢復策略
    7.5.1  在線快速存儲的全量備份和增量備份
    7.5.2  在線慢速存儲的全量備份和增量備份
    7.5.3  離線存儲
    7.5.4  對象存儲
  7.6  小結
第8章  發布管理
  8.1  培訓與合作
    8.1.1  收集並分享相關資訊
    8.1.2  促進對話
    8.1.3  特定領域知識
    8.1.4  協作
  8.2  集成
  8.3  測試
    8.3.1  測試友好的開發實踐
    8.3.2  變更籤入后的測試
    8.3.3  完整的數據集測試
    8.3.4  下游測試
    8.3.5  操作測試

  8.4  部署
    8.4.1  遷移和版本
    8.4.2  影響分析
    8.4.3  變更模式
    8.4.4  手動或自動化
  8.5  小結
第9章  安全
  9.1  安全的目標
    9.1.1  防止數據被竊
    9.1.2  防止故意破壞
    9.1.3  防止意外損壞
    9.1.4  保護數據免於泄露
    9.1.5  合規與審計標準
  9.2  資料庫安全即功能
    9.2.1  培訓與合作
    9.2.2  自助服務
    9.2.3  集成和測試
    9.2.4  操作可見性
  9.3  漏洞和漏洞利用
    9.3.1  STRIDE
    9.3.2  DREAD
    9.3.3  基本防禦措施
    9.3.4  DoS攻擊
    9.3.5  SQL注入
    9.3.6  網路和身份驗證協議
  9.4  數據加密
    9.4.1  財務數據
    9.4.2  個人健康數據
    9.4.3  個人隱私數據
    9.4.4  軍事數據或政府數據
    9.4.5  機密或敏感的業務數據
    9.4.6  傳輸中的數據
    9.4.7  資料庫中的數據
    9.4.8  文件系統中的數據
  9.5  小結
第10章  數據存儲、索引和複製
  10.1  數據的存儲結構
    10.1.1  資料庫行的存儲
    10.1.2  SSTable和LSM樹
    10.1.3  索引
    10.1.4  日誌和資料庫
  10.2  數據複製
    10.2.1  單leader複製
    10.2.2  多leader複製
  10.3  小結
第11章  數據存儲領域指南
  11.1  數據存儲的概念屬性
    11.1.1  數據模型
    11.1.2  事務
    11.1.3  BASE

  11.2  數據存儲的內部屬性
    11.2.1  存儲
    11.2.2  無處不在的CAP理論
    11.2.3  一致性與延時的權衡
    11.2.4  可用性
  11.3  小結
第12章  數據架構示例
  12.1  架構組件
    12.1.1  前端資料庫
    12.1.2  數據訪問層
    12.1.3  資料庫代理
    12.1.4  事件與消息系統
    12.1.5  緩存和內存存儲
  12.2  數據架構
    12.2.1  Lambda和Kappa
    12.2.2  事件溯源
    12.2.3  CQRS
  12.3  小結
第13章  資料庫可靠性工程師行為指南
  13.1  資料庫可靠性工程文化
    13.1.1  突破障礙
    13.1.2  數據驅動決策
    13.1.3  數據完整性和可恢復性
  13.2  小結
關於作者
封面介紹

  • 商品搜索:
  • | 高級搜索
首頁新手上路客服中心關於我們聯絡我們Top↑
Copyrightc 1999~2008 美商天龍國際圖書股份有限公司 臺灣分公司. All rights reserved.
營業地址:臺北市中正區重慶南路一段103號1F 105號1F-2F
讀者服務部電話:02-2381-2033 02-2381-1863 時間:週一-週五 10:00-17:00
 服務信箱:bookuu@69book.com 客戶、意見信箱:cs@69book.com
ICP證:浙B2-20060032